Output e576aeaa3011a03bc7ed7082f3ac94195300b515a197f2207357edf6927e19e3:0

value
386381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f917a3cdc9fa48a74ff12eae1f260186b42c6f7b OP_EQUAL
address
3QQ6VqRbsQZ9zaTsnV2H5EKFPKSSoU1Zkt
transaction
e576aeaa3011a03bc7ed7082f3ac94195300b515a197f2207357edf6927e19e3
confirmations
184373
spent
true